Harbour Trust & Investment Management Co bought a new stake in shares of i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F (NYSEARCA:IYC – Free Report) in the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ent Form 13F fil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or bought 2,117 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$204,000.
Other institutional investors also recently bought and sold shares of the company. The Manufacturers Life Insurance Company purchased a new stake in shares of i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F in the 3rd quarter valued at $71,847,000. Captrust Financial Advisors boosted its position in i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F by 17.0% during the third quarter. Captrust Financial Advisors now owns 158,532 shares of the company’s stock worth $13,941,000 after acquiring an additional 23,006 shares during the last quarter. Apollon Wealth Management LLC purchased a new stake in i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F during the 3rd quarter valued at about $13,255,000. Moloney Securities Asset Management LLC purchased a new position in i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F in the 4th quarter worth approximately $6,782,000.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. grew its position in shares of i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F by 101.7% in the third quarter. JPMorgan Chase & Co. now owns 62,688 shares of the company’s stock valued at $5,513,000 after purchasing an additional 31,606 shares in the last quarter.
i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F Stock Performance
Shares of i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F stock opened at $99.89 on Monday. The business’s 50 day moving average price is $98.70 and its 200 day moving average price is $90.80. The company has a market cap of $1.19 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 29.94 and a beta of 1.16. i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F has a one year low of $74.38 and a one year high of $101.87.
About iShares U.S. Consumer Discretionary ETF
The iShares US Consumer Discretionary ETF (IYC)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in consumer discretionary equity. The fund tracks a market-cap-weighted index of US companies that provide consumer services. IYC was launched on Jun 12, 2000 and is managed by BlackRock.
